Extra green recycling boxes

Use this service to request additional recycling boxes. You can have up to 5 recycling boxes, or swap to a wheelie bin if you have at least 3 boxes.

Request new or replacement bins

We will aim to deliver bins within 10 working days of your request. However, due to the current high demand, bins may take around 20 working days to be delivered. We will update this page as soon as it changes. 

You do not need to be at home for the delivery.

Collecting old or damaged bins

If you’ve requested a collection of your old bin, we’ll schedule a specific date for our crew to remove it. We aim for this to be the same day as we deliver your new bin, but it could be a different day.

Extra or different size black rubbish bin

Most households can only have 1 black rubbish bin. Only households of 5 or more people are eligible to request a bigger or additional black bin.

Compostable bags

We do not provide free compostable bags to use in your food waste bin. You can buy compostable bags from supermarkets or from any of our libraries.

Communal bins

If you live in a block of flats with communal bins, you cannot order replacement bins online.

You’ll need to contact your landlord, managing agent, housing officer or residents’ association.

Builders, developers and landlords

Property managers are responsible for providing any new or replacement communal recycling and waste bins.

Please make a note of the bin type at your property and available space for the purpose of obtaining a quote from the supplier.  Further information on requirements for bin types, sizes and dimensions can be found in Kingston’s Recycling and Waste Technical Planning Guidance document.

Kingston’s current waste collections partner, Veolia, can provide new and replacement containers - uk.slwpcommunalbins@veolia.com.  Alternatively, search for an alternative supplier online.

If you are in the process of building a new major development of 10 or more units and, having read Kingston’s Recycling and Waste Technical Planning Guidance document, you still have queries with regard to your required bin provision, please contact the Council’s Customer Contact Centre.
